Ousted Gabonese President Ali Bongo Ondimba has regained freedom to travel abroad for medical purposes, as his health deteriorates.

The Committee for the Transition and Restoration of Institutions made the announcement via a press release, broadcast on national television, signed by General Brice Oligui Nguema, President of the Transition.

Ali Bongo Ondimba was removed from office through a coup d’état on August 30, following the presidential election held on August 26. The election results had declared him the winner with 64.27% of the votes.

The coup leaders since nullified the election, dissolved all state institutions, and placed Ali Bongo under house arrest.
